astigmatism correcting 1For patients with astigmatism who are having cataract surgery or Clear Lens Exchange, the astigmatism can now be corrected at the time of surgery with a Toric Intra-Ocular Lens (Toric IOL).

Astigmatism is an asymmetric shaped cornea which can distort vision. A patient with astigmatism requires glasses or contact lenses to correct it. An alternative is to have a Toric IOL implanted at the time of cataract surgery or Clear Lens Exchange.

Your surgeon will use special maps and measurements of the cornea to calculate the amount and direction of your astigmatism. A computer program is then used to choose the proper Toric IOL for your eye, and then at the time of surgery it is implanted in your eye and precisely aligned to your specific astigmatism.

Toric IOLA Toric IOL can reduce your need for glasses after surgery for distance vision, although you will still require reading glasses for near vision.
